Industrial Frequency Ups Market

The Industrial Frequency Uninterruptible Power Supply (UPS) market is a crucial sector within the power backup and protection industry, providing essential solutions to maintain electrical continuity in industrial environments. As industries increasingly rely on sophisticated machinery and continuous operations, the demand for reliable power backup systems has grown. This article delves into the current state of the industrial frequency UPS market, examining key trends, opportunities, and forecasts shaping its future.

Industrial frequency UPS systems are designed to offer high-power, reliable backup solutions for critical industrial applications. Unlike standard UPS systems, these are tailored for high-load, high-efficiency operations, often integrating with complex industrial setups such as data centers, manufacturing plants, and large-scale processing facilities. The market encompasses various product types, including online, offline, and line-interactive UPS systems, each serving specific industrial needs.

Key Trends

  1. Increasing Industrial Automation: As industries move towards greater automation and advanced manufacturing techniques, the need for uninterrupted power supplies has intensified. Industrial frequency UPS systems are crucial in ensuring that automated processes continue without interruption, minimizing downtime and productivity losses.
  2. Rising Energy Demands: With the expansion of industrial activities and the integration of energy-intensive technologies, the demand for reliable power solutions has surged. Industrial frequency UPS systems provide a safeguard against power outages and fluctuations, which can have detrimental effects on sensitive equipment and operations.
  3. Technological Advancements: Innovations in UPS technology, such as the development of more efficient power conversion systems and battery technologies, are driving the market forward. Enhanced features like remote monitoring, energy efficiency, and modular designs are becoming increasingly popular, offering improved performance and flexibility.
  4. Emphasis on Green Energy: The shift towards sustainable and green energy solutions is influencing the UPS market. Manufacturers are focusing on developing energy-efficient UPS systems that align with environmental regulations and corporate sustainability goals.
  5. Growing Data Centers: The proliferation of data centers, driven by the rise in digital data and cloud computing, is a significant factor boosting the industrial frequency UPS market. Data centers require robust power backup systems to ensure the uninterrupted operation of servers and other critical infrastructure.

Opportunities

  1. Emerging Markets: Developing regions, particularly in Asia-Pacific and Latin America, present substantial growth opportunities for the industrial frequency UPS market. Rapid industrialization and urbanization in these regions are driving demand for reliable power backup solutions.
  2. Customization and Integration: There is an increasing need for customized UPS solutions that cater to specific industrial requirements. Opportunities exist for manufacturers to offer tailored UPS systems with integrated features that address unique operational challenges.
  3. Renewable Energy Integration: The integration of UPS systems with renewable energy sources, such as solar and wind power, offers new avenues for growth. Combining UPS systems with renewable energy solutions can enhance reliability and sustainability in power backup.
  4. Retrofit and Upgrade Markets: The retrofit and upgrade of existing UPS systems present a significant opportunity. Many industries are looking to upgrade their older systems to benefit from advancements in technology and efficiency.

Market Challenges

  1. High Initial Costs: The initial investment for industrial frequency UPS systems can be significant, which may pose a challenge for smaller enterprises. However, the long-term benefits in terms of operational reliability and cost savings often outweigh the upfront costs.
  2. Maintenance and Support: The complexity of industrial UPS systems necessitates regular maintenance and support. Ensuring timely and effective service is crucial to maintaining system reliability and performance.
  3. Technological Complexity: The rapid pace of technological advancements can make it challenging for manufacturers and users to keep up with the latest developments and integrate new features into existing systems.

The industrial frequency UPS market is expected to experience robust growth over the coming years. Factors such as increasing industrial automation, rising energy demands, and technological advancements will drive market expansion. According to industry reports, the market is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 7-9% from 2024 to 2030.

Emerging markets, technological innovations, and a focus on sustainability are likely to shape the future of the industrial frequency UPS market. As industries continue to evolve and demand more reliable power solutions, the market will adapt to meet these needs, presenting numerous opportunities for growth and development.
